IIS 7.5 Аутентифікація Windows не працює в Chrome


8

На новій установці IIS 7.5 я встановив автентифікацію Windows у своїй інтранеті.

Я використовував провайдерів: "NTLM" і ведуть переговори в такому порядку.

Це добре працює в IE і Firefox, але в хромі я отримую наступне

Ця веб - сторінка недоступна Веб - сторінка на http://mysite.com/myintranet.php може бути тимчасово недоступною або її назавжди переміщено по новою адресою. Помилка 338 (нетто: ERR_INVALID_AUTH_CREDENTIALS): невідома помилка.

Я намагався шукати рішення в Інтернеті без успіху.

Я використовую останню версію Chrome 21.0.1180.60


Я б видалив ваші файли cookie / temp з Chrome і спробую ще раз
Дейв

Я спробував це, але це не мало ефекту.
Сем

У мене схожа проблема з IIS 8.5 та Chrome. Усі інші браузери працюють чудово. Chrome відхиляє auth (журнали показують, що він не передає ім’я користувача). Тож якщо це та сама проблема, і ви її вирішили, я хотів би знати, що ви зробили.
Роберт Бейкер

Видаліть "домовитись" повністю - не просто переміщуйте її за списком. Я знаю, це і старе питання, але я сьогодні проти цього наштовхнувся на сервері IIS, який до цього часу добре перевіряв усі браузери.
thinkOfaNumber

Відповіді:


2

Це дуже відоме і давнє питання. Однак Шон Вайсфельд рік тому запропонував рішення у своєму блозі :

Виправлення полягало в тому, щоб змусити веб-сервер використовувати NTLM. Для цього в IIS 7 - це лише налаштування в розділі system.web / system.webServer / безпека / автентифікація / windowsАвторизація / провайдери web.config

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.